Interactive trivia game

Designed as a trivia game engine for Microsoft's MGX technology conference, da.code highlights both the power and capability of .NET 3.0.

Created for the web and deployed as an .XBAP, this application was designed and developed in just seven short business days, illustrating the extreme flexibility of the platform.

How it works

Conference attendees logged in daily over the course of the conference to answer trivia questions in exchange for puzzle pieces.

At the end of the conference, attendees assembled their pieces to reveal a secret map to the conference party.
